After success of 'Demon Sheep' ad, Fiorina's new ad slams Barbara Boxer



Fred Davis, the quirky GOP ad man who morphed Barack Obama into Paris Hilton and Tom Campbell into a demon sheep, on Saturday introduced another victim.

Meet Sen. Barbara Boxer, the evil, full-of-hot-air blimp.

The nearly eight-minute demon blimp ad, which immediately went viral on YouTube, was unveiled Saturday at the California Republican Party's convention in Santa Clara. It's the latest Internet commercial from the campaign of U.S. Senate candidate Carly Fiorina, whose first ad portrayed Tom Campbell as a evil-eyed sheep, "fiscal conservative in name only."

The anti-Boxer ad created the steamiest buzz at the three-day convention, easily the glitziest, most stage-managed convention in the state
Republican Party's history, largely because of the millions being thrown into the campaigns of mostly self-funded candidates such as Fiorina, the former CEO of Hewlett-Packard, and Meg Whitman, the billionaire ex-CEO of eBay running for governor.

At a luncheon featuring Fiorina, the lights were turned low and the ad began playing on a huge screen.
